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63024575413 412707 2734728
0097 7905240 40026833
0097 7905240 40026833
599168 5607 210
All about undefined
Interested in learning more?
0097 7905240 40026833
599168 5607 210
See more
1242 38020
87666794 03798 480742 77414
See more
67 21 26498
95 55311518 84366175 174739
See more